The History and Origin of Tapioca Pearls

The journey of tapioca pearls , also known as tapioca , is surprisingly fascinating, beginning from the warm regions of South America and Oceania . First , these minute spheres were produced from the cassava root, a starchy staple harvest cultivated for years by indigenous communities . Ancient methods involved grinding the cassava root and obtaining the resulting liquid. This substance was then heated and permitted to solidify, forming a mass that was shaped into the recognizable pearl-like structure. With time, the process migrated throughout various nations, adapting to regional customs and ultimately leading the widespread dessert confection we know today.

Perfecting Your Bubble Tea: Tapioca Tips

Achieving that truly amazing bubble tea relies on flawlessly cooked tapioca pearls . Several beginners sometimes end up with tough or mushy boba, so let's some important tips. To start, always boil a generous amount of water – this is crucial for uniform cooking. After the water reaches a rolling boil, slowly add these tapioca and mix right away to stop sticking. Then , lower the to a simmering simmer for a suggested time, plus an additional few minutes . Ultimately, wash your cooked tapioca with cold water to stop cooking and make certain they stay soft.
